A Day in the Life:

The Financial Analyst will be responsible for the administration, the calculation and reporting of retail sales commissions using a commission application.  This position will identify and recommend effective solutions towards process improvements.  This position will partner with colleagues who manage Payroll, Human Resources, General Accounting and Retail Operations.  This position will also assist in monitoring the company’s employee discount program.  The Sales Compensation Analyst will be a vital part of the Controller’s group and gain exposure to many parts of the company’s processes.         

  • Ensure accurate Human Resources and Sales data integration to commission application by partnering with Talent, IT and Sales Audit teams for data completeness and accuracy;

  • Process bi-weekly commission calculation and assist in resolving and/or reconciling commission issues;

  • Investigate and respond to sales associate queries on commission calculations;

  • Support cross-functional groups such as to Payroll, Talent, and Retail Operations with their information and reporting needs;

  • Prepare and distribute monthly and quarterly commissions and attainment management analyses;

  • Support internal users by responding to training needs and technical questions as they arise;

  • Responsible for implementing changes and enhancements to the commission program;

  • Assists with monitoring and reporting of the company’s employee discount program;
